Transaction 703a439b1c905fb2c9de53f86358a7a9434076ea69bd135aa06b6f421c3c511e

1 Input
2 Outputs
  • 703a439b1c905fb2c9de53f86358a7a9434076ea69bd135aa06b6f421c3c511e:0
  • value  1452812
    address  14myYbuakobCcMbfurLKbgcYXRCJxL8pZs
  • 703a439b1c905fb2c9de53f86358a7a9434076ea69bd135aa06b6f421c3c511e:1
  • value  124040175
    address  bc1q9vcsfed3krd3xf6j8xfmuryucgeewxtn7d677h